The program discusses innovative programs to ease the return of women to their careers after they leave jobs to start families.
Guests:
Pamela Stone, associate professor of sociology at Hunter College and The Graduate Center at CUNY, as well as author of "Opting Out? Why Women Really Quit Careers and Head Home"
Sally Thornton, president and co-founder of Flexperience
Ann Hewlett, founding president of the Center for Work-Life Policy and head of the Gender and Policy Program at the School of International and Public Affairs at Columbia University
